Welcome to the AFL

Welcome to the Alberta Football League website. The Alberta Football League is a non-profit organization dedicated to providing a venue for players to continue their football careers. We play full contact, Canadian football for the love of the game!! AFL Champions

2009 AFL Champions
Congratulations to the Edmonton Stallions who claimed their 2nd Alberta Football League Championship on Sunday afternoon with a 39-32 victory over the Calgary Wolfpack. The Stallions will now represent the AFL in the 2009 CMFL National Championship game against the Sault Steelers.

New Football League

There in a new football league starting up in the fall of 2009 in the Calgary area. It is a 6-man tackle football league for adults. The Alberta Football League supports any initiative that provides a venue for more adults to continue playing the greatest game in the world!
